f6815cb68b fbdevhw: Consolidate modeset ioctl calling, report failure if it modifies mode.
The fbdev API allows the driver to 'accept' modes it doesn't really support by
modifying it to the nearest supported mode. Without this check, e.g. vesafb
would appear to accept all modes, even though it actually can't set any modes
other than the bootup mode at all.

Eric Anholt
083b790515 Switch the default migration heuristic for EXA to "always".
This has been what has been used the most successfully post-damagetrack.
The current thinking is that:
1) We should be able to accelerate basically everything.  So we don't need to
   try to migrate trees of pixmaps permanently out of framebuffer to speed
   CPU drawing up.
2) Migration is cheaper in the thrashing case, so we don't want to go to a lot
   of effort to try (and fail badly) to find a working set.
